
National Archaeological Museum of Reggio Calabria
Overlooking the heart of the city, the National Archaeological Museum of Reggio Calabria invites visitors to explore thousands of years of history. From early human settlements to Magna Graecia and the Riace Bronzes, the museum reveals the cultural roots of Calabria.
